White Smoke

Gen III
Effect

This Pokémon cannot have its stats lowered by other Pokémon. This ability does not prevent any stat losses other than stat modifiers, such as the Speed cut from paralysis; nor self-inflicted stat drops, such as the Special Attack drop from Overheat; nor opponent-triggered stat boosts, such as the Attack boost from Swagger. This Pokémon can still be passed negative stat modifiers through Guard Swap, Heart Swap, or Power Swap. This ability functions identically to Clear Body in battle. Overworld: If the lead Pokémon has this ability, the wild encounter rate is halved.

White Smoke in Battle

White Smoke provides comprehensive protection against stat drops inflicted by opposing Pokemon, making it a valuable defensive ability in competitive play. When a Pokemon with White Smoke is targeted by moves like Intimidate, Tickle, or Screech, the stat reduction is completely negated. This immunity extends to all stat-lowering effects caused by opponents, including secondary effects from moves like Icy Wind or Shadow Ball that might otherwise reduce Speed or Special Defense respectively.

However, White Smoke has several important limitations that players must understand. The ability only blocks stat drops from external sources - self-inflicted stat reductions from moves like Overheat or Close Combat will still occur normally. Status conditions like paralysis will still reduce Speed, and moves like Swagger that boost Attack while causing confusion will still provide the stat boost to the opponent. Additionally, stat manipulation moves like Guard Swap or Heart Swap can still transfer negative stat modifiers to a White Smoke user, bypassing the ability's protection entirely.

The ability functions identically to Clear Body in battle, and among its users, Torkoal stands out as the most competitively relevant Pokemon. As a defensive Fire-type, Torkoal benefits greatly from immunity to Intimidate and other stat-lowering moves, allowing it to maintain its offensive presence while fulfilling its role as a Stealth Rock setter and Rapid Spinner. Centiskorch also appreciates this protection, as it can avoid having its Attack reduced while attempting to set up with moves like Coil.
